电工技术基础_电工基础知识_电工之家-电工学习网

欢迎来到电工学习网!

单片机程序指令

2023-10-22 19:42分类:电工基础知识 阅读:

 

单片机程序指令是指在单片机中执行的一系列指令,它是控制单片机工作的基础。本文将从多个方面详细阐述单片机程序指令的相关内容。

指令格式

单片机程序指令通常由操作码和操作数两部分组成。操作码指示了要执行的具体操作,而操作数则是指令所操作的数据。指令格式的设计对于单片机程序的编写和执行具有重要的影响。

指令格式一般包括操作码字段、寻址方式字段和操作数字段。操作码字段用于指示要执行的操作,寻址方式字段用于确定操作数的地址获取方式,操作数字段用于存放操作数的值。

不同的单片机厂家和型号可能有不同的指令格式设计,但大体上都遵循这个基本的结构。

指令集

单片机的指令集是指单片机所支持的所有指令的集合。指令集的设计直接影响了单片机的功能和性能。

指令集可以分为基本指令和扩展指令两部分。基本指令是单片机最基本的指令,包括数据传送、算术运算、逻辑运算等操作。扩展指令是在基本指令的基础上进一步扩展的指令,用于实现更复杂的功能。

不同的单片机厂家和型号的指令集可能有所不同,但一般都包含了基本的数据处理指令、控制指令和输入输出指令。

指令执行过程

单片机程序指令的执行过程包括指令取指、指令译码和指令执行三个阶段。

指令取指是指单片机从存储器中读取指令的过程,通常是按照程序计数器的值从存储器中读取指令。指令译码是指单片机将取得的指令解析成具体的操作和操作数。指令执行是指单片机根据指令的操作和操作数执行相应的操作。

指令执行过程是单片机工作的核心,它决定了单片机的功能和性能。一个高效的指令执行过程能够提高单片机的运行速度和效率。

指令优化

为了提高单片机程序的运行速度和效率,需要对指令进行优化。指令优化是指通过改变指令的顺序、合并指令、减少指令的数量等方式来提高程序的执行效率。

指令优化需要根据具体的应用场景和需求进行,不同的优化策略对于不同的程序可能会有不同的效果。指令优化既可以通过手动优化的方式进行,也可以借助专门的编译器工具进行。

指令优化是单片机程序设计中一个重要的环节,它能够有效地提高程序的性能和响应速度。

单片机程序指令是控制单片机工作的基础,指令格式、指令集、指令执行过程和指令优化是单片机程序指令的重要内容。合理的指令设计和优化能够提高单片机程序的性能和效率。

我们可以更加深入地了解单片机程序指令的相关知识,为单片机程序的设计和开发提供参考和指导。

上一篇:单片机程序是什么语言

下一篇:单片机程序模板

相关推荐

电工推荐

    电工技术基础_电工基础知识_电工之家-电工学习网
返回顶部